One of the most well-known models on the market is the eFOLDi Lightweight Power Chair. This model is the lightest and smallest power wheelchair in the world, designed to give you all the advantages of a standard power chair but with a smaller form factor. It has a unique instant-folding mechanism that was inspired by pushchairs for children and can be folded in seconds. It is also equipped with twin quick-release high-capacity batteries that are airline friendly and only require three to four hours of recharge. The chair can reach a maximum speed up to 4mph, and it can travel up to 13 miles on a single battery charge. It is perfect to explore the city or traveling across the country. Its sophisticated suspension will allow you to traverse all types of terrain, including rocky paths and bumpy roads and still maintain a high level of comfort for the rider. The range of powered wheelchairs offered by QUICKIE are designed for independence both indoors and out. The mid-wheel drive models have the most compact turning radius and are fitted with high-end suspension systems. (Including SpiderTracTM Technology to assist in kerb crawling.) They also feature various seating options and expandable controls. Front wheel drive models, like the eFOLDi Power Chair, provide an extra bit of muscle when tackling off-road terrain. They also have a smaller turning circle than rear-wheel drive models and are generally more comfortable for users due to the fact that they allow the feet to be closer to their bodies. The eFOLDi is the perfect lightweight folding power chair for travel. It has an maximum speed of 4mph and can travel up to 13 miles on fully charged batteries. A second battery can be stored in the under-seat storage bag increasing the distance of the journey. The eFOLDi was created with the user's comfort in mind. It is built on a sturdy aluminum chassis. The armrests that flip back allow side-to-side transfers, while the padded seat and headrests that can be adjusted in width and height give a personalised experience. The eFOLDi can be easily transported in small cars or on public transport. It is lightweight and can be carried around.
